News - ÃÛÌÒÅ®º¢ /news-and-events/latest-news Sat, 10 May 2025 05:24:05 +1000 Joomla! - Open Source Content Management en-gb Exam preparation for Year 12 students /news-and-events/latest-news/579-exam-preparation-for-year-12-students /news-and-events/latest-news/579-exam-preparation-for-year-12-students The September / October school holidays are a crucial time for Year 12 students to prepare for their upcoming exams.

To assist students with their preparations and revision leading up to exams, we have prepared these handy study guides.

We've also prepared a guide for parents/guardians, to support their teens through their exam preparation and revision, including looking after their physical and mental wellbeing. On this guide, you will also find a printable calendar for the months of October and November. This may be a helpful reference to have on the fridge to mark down your child's upcoming exams.

We know this can be a stressful time for Year 12 students, so please ensure you do your best to plan your study time to feel as best prepared as you possibly can come Term 4. If you have any questions or need to speak with someone, reach out to your teacher/s and lean on your support networks.

Students' creative talents on show /news-and-events/latest-news/578-students-creative-talents-on-show /news-and-events/latest-news/578-students-creative-talents-on-show
This term we hosted our annual Art and Tech Showcase, displaying the diverse talent among our ÃÛÌÒÅ®º¢ students.
 
This included work from junior students through to senior classes, including art, media, photography, sculpture, ceramics, glass, jewellery, woodwork, design tech, robotics and textiles.
 

Audiences were also treated to a delicious spread from the VET Foods classes, including bruschetta, sushi, arancini and slices. Music students Lucy and Steph Ludlow, Wren Morris and Skylar Vincitorio entertained the crowd with vocals and guitar.

This year we welcomed local Shepparton Festival artist Shiro to open the night and select this year's Art and Tech Excellence and Encouragement awards. She spoke to the crowd about her inspiration for creating art using found objects and the therapeutic effect that art has in her life.

Congratulations to all students who displayed their work this year and to our award winners. Art and Tech excellence award winners received a $50 cash prize, and encouragement award winners received $12 in canteen vouchers.
